Separate guards are also available, usually for the breast and back, which are used under other things of apparel. One of the most widely mentioned requirement for shield is its CE ranking: degree 1 (lower protection) or level 2 (far better impact absorption). The criteria for levels 1 and 2 vary by planned use back security, air bag vest or body armor each have various needs.


For instance, body armour is classified as type A (restricted protection) or kind B (much better protection). And back guards are classified as either Centre Back (CB) which provides no defense to the shoulder blades or Full Back (FB) insurance coverage. Research has found restrictions with these requirements. De Rome et alia (2011) found that motorbike armour was not related to less danger of cracks.


It added proof to the assertion that the EU requirements for bike PPE have gone through governing capture by producers (a case stated with the introduction of EN 17092). A bike safety helmet is safety headwear used by bike riders. The main objective of a motorbike headgear is to safeguard the motorcyclist's head during influence, although many helmets supply added protection such as a face shield.

Headgears are made in 2 primary layers: hard and energy-absorbing. The thick skin spreads out an effect over a larger area, while deformation of the lining (frequently polystyrene foam) takes in energy so much less is moved to the head and brain. There are three main designs: flip-face, open-face and full-face. An open-face headgear, which consists of fifty percent safety helmets and three-quarter safety helmets, will secure every little thing yet the face (motorbike shop).


Full-face safety helmets use a lot a lot more security than open-face helmets. A number of producers have presented full-face helmets with a flip-up front, combining the defense of a full-face with the convenience of interaction and donning or doffing that an open-face gives.: 50 Research studies have actually regularly shown that putting on a headgear: Lowers injury and boosts a cyclist's possibility of enduring a collision Does not add to neck injuries Does not harm vision or hearing Just like other safety gear, a brilliantly colored safety helmet boosts the individual's visibility.

This examination discovered a partnership in between material thickness and time to hole for safety jeans products. In 2017, a brand-new European Standard started advancement, and EN 17092 was developed. The basic follows comparable testing methods, with abrasion resistance, tear toughness and joint strength vital elements examined. A new course system was introduced to replace the degree 1 and 2 rating system.


Class A jackets do not require any abrasion resistance on the back. Only Course AAA pants protect a cyclist's backside by treating it as "zone 1" for abrasion resistance.

EN 17092 abrasion resistance is brought out on a Darmstadt influence abrasion device as opposed to the previous Cambridge abrasion maker. The Darmstadt was developed at a comparable time but was not embraced by European Committee for Standardization. It involves going down the test specimen onto a cinder block and evaluating whether the layer closest to the skin creates an opening of 5mm or even more.


As the sampling holder is no more driven, as soon as went down, the sample will certainly glide on the concrete surface area till it stops as a result of surface rubbing in between it and the concrete surface area. Unlike the Cambridge maker, a slide time in secs is not offered. For that reason, no direct contrast is conveniently offered.

According to the Motorbike Security Structure's Fundamental Motorcyclist's Program, every motorcyclist and traveler must wear a helmet, eye defense, over the ankle joint footwear with nonslip soles, long pants, an excellent coat, and complete felt gloves. Most authentic DOT headgears will certainly likewise bear markings from another charitable safety and security organization original site such as Snell, American National Requirement Institute(ANSI )or ECE 22.05. As soon as you have found an approved headgear, appropriate fit is the most important facet. Make certain that the helmet you choose does not revolve around when you tremble your head. There are many designs of riding boots, from armed forces army boot to SuperSport competing boots. Boots are the simplest protection that a cyclist can get. A high quality pair will secure your feet and ankles in the event of an accident, or if you simply normally fall off your bike.

When you trip and autumn, what is the first thing that normally hits the ground? If the solution was your hands, you drop in with the vast majority of human beings. The principle is no different on a bike. https://www.dreamstime.com/bonitagrantham_info. When you think about just how challenging life would be if you were unable to utilize your hands


you also understand the reality of exactly how vital great hand defense is. Look for gloves that are made from long lasting materials that will endure abrasion in case of an autumn at highway speeds. Some handwear covers are furnished with"sliders"or "palm sliders"that take in the shock of the loss while safeguarding your palms if you go moving in the future. Also if you never ever drop, gloves can shield you from any kind of various other arbitrarily strange damages to your hands, such as( individual experience below)driving through a swarm of yellowjackets. Time for another well-worn bicycle rider adage. Dress for the slide, not the ride. You might ride securely each and every single time you throw your leg over for the following a century. You may never touch pavement with anything but the soles of your boots, yet there is constantly that chance. Long lasting garments will certainly shield you from among the a lot more unpleasant experiences that a cyclist can have: roadway rash. When you get to the ER after your accident, the medical professional will certainly need to clean the injury, which will likely be covered in road dust, strings of the fabric from your clothing, oil, grease, and whatever else you may have glided with. This is completed with a huge bristle nylon brush, and without the advantage of numbing medications.
